What Exactly Is a Lab Emerald?

A lab emerald is emerald beryl grown in a controlled environment rather than mined from the earth. The Natural Emerald Company and Bling Advisor both stress that these stones share the same species, composition, refractive behavior, and typical Mohs hardness (about 7.5–8). In plain terms: you are looking at emerald green born under human stewardship rather than geologic accident.

Compared with natural emeralds, lab stones tend to show fewer inclusions and fewer stress-inducing fractures. That often translates into higher apparent clarity and fewer vulnerable planes, though all emeralds reward sensible care. Ethically, the appeal is obvious: as Grown Brilliance notes, creation without mining addresses common sourcing concerns, and product consistency helps makers and wearers alike.

Color, Clarity, and the Green You Actually See

Color rules emerald value. The Natural Emerald Company frames it as hue, tone, and saturation. Emerald must be green; slight blue or yellow notes are acceptable, but too much yellow drifts into green beryl. The most sought-after face-up color is often a bluish-green with medium tone and vivid saturation—lively, not inky.

Emeralds are naturally included; dealers call this “jardin.” Gem Breakfast reminds us that eye-clean natural stones are rare and costly, and inclusions reaching the surface can weaken the crystal. That is part of why lab-grown stones feel so compelling in modern rings, especially delicate organic designs; the consistent clarity lets light glide across those long step facets without haze.

Cut, Proportions, and Why Emerald-Cut Still Reigns

The emerald cut was born to be kind to emeralds. Its broad steps minimize chipping at corners and stage color like a proscenium. For nature-themed rings, an emerald cut set east‑west gives a serene, leaf-blade profile that reads both refined and botanical. Proportion helps. Brilliant Earth’s length‑to‑width guidance for emerald-cut silhouettes (often near 1.30–1.40 for a classic rectangle) aligns with what flatters the finger and flexes nicely with twiggy shoulders or bezel arcs.

Colored gems rarely chase diamond-like symmetry; cutters aim to maximize color and preserve weight. That’s good news for organic rings—slight individuality in outline often enhances the natural, “grown” feel.

Daily Wear: Durability and Design Choices

On the Mohs scale, emerald’s 7.5–8 puts it well above daily scuffs from common metals but below sapphire and diamond. What matters in practice is the internal landscape: inclusions and fractures. Lab stones typically carry fewer internal stress lines, which can make them less prone to chips at thin edges than heavily included natural stones. Still, emeralds appreciate protectiveness.

Set choices matter. Bezel or semi-bezel frames, leaf-like corner prongs, and low profiles cushion impact. Organic rings excel here: a vine shoulder can curve up to guard the stone like a trellis. And while some jewelers are comfortable using ultrasonic cleaners for lab-grown emeralds, others avoid ultrasonic and steam for emeralds with any significant inclusions. When in doubt, ask your jeweler to clean professionally and confirm the treatment history.

Honest Economics: Cost, Value, and Investment

Cost is where lab emeralds separate decisively. Bling Advisor notes high-quality lab stones commonly price under about $300.00 per carat, and Nolan & Vada cites lab options often around 100.00 per carat. At the top end, exceptional natural emeralds can command about 100,000.00 per carat, sometimes more. The spread is immense.

Price also scales with size. The Natural Emerald Company illustrates how emerald pricing isn’t linear—rarity pushes large stones up steeply, even when color and clarity are comparable. As a rule of thumb from the same source, keep the total for your setting, side stones, and labor at or below the price of your center gem. It keeps design decisions in harmony with gemstone quality.

Resale and heirloom calculus differ. Nolan & Vada frames natural emeralds as stronger candidates for long-term value and heirloom symbolism, while lab stones deliver beauty-first economics without an investment premise. Choose based on meaning, not just math.

Sustainability and Ethics

Lab emeralds are conflict-free by design and offer consistency that simplifies responsible sourcing. Grown Brilliance emphasizes reduced mining impact; although a lab’s energy mix and manufacturing practices will influence the ultimate footprint, choosing a created stone paired with recycled gold and domestic craftsmanship is a credible path toward lower-impact luxury. Vintage Diamond Ring points out that even among mined stones, smaller-scale emerald production can carry different environmental dynamics than large open-pit diamond operations. The result: multiple routes to a greener ring, lab-grown among the strongest.

How to Buy: A Connoisseur’s Method

Begin with the green you love. View stones side by side and in varied lighting because, as The Natural Emerald Company notes, green is notoriously difficult to photograph accurately. Decide your preferred hue, tone, and saturation, then accept the corollary trade-offs in clarity, cut, and carat. If your heart wants bluish-green with medium tone and lively saturation, hold to it; the setting can finesse the rest.

Interrogate clarity honestly. Gem Breakfast advises avoiding obvious surface‑reaching inclusions that weaken the crystal. Ask exactly what treatments were used and to what extent; most natural emeralds are clarity-enhanced, and reputable sellers will disclose this plainly. Request a report from a respected lab such as GIA or IGI for either natural or lab stones; certification documents treatment history and species.

Match design to lifestyle. If you work with your hands, a low-set bezel or a guard-like halo in a leaf motif can keep edges safe. If you wear stacked bands, consider a contoured “vine” band that embraces the emerald rather than knocking against it. Choose metal color that amplifies your specific green—yellow gold for a warmer, sun-dappled look; white metals for cool clarity.

Balance budget thoughtfully. Follow the Natural Emerald Company’s rule of thumb by keeping the setting budget at or below the center stone’s cost. With lab-grown emeralds, you can direct more of your budget to craftsmanship—hand-textured shanks, carved botanical details, and custom contoured bands—because the gem itself is so cost-effective. If you’re investing in a natural emerald, let the gem lead and choose a setting that protects and frames it without overshadowing color.

Care That Preserves the Poetry

Emeralds respond well to gentle habits. Clean at home with mild soap and a soft brush, focusing behind the stone; let a professional handle deeper cleaning. JR Colombian Emeralds and Goodstone both emphasize avoiding harsh chemicals and chlorine; remove the ring before workouts, yard work, or cleaning, and store it separately from harder stones like diamonds. Heat can be unkind to clarity treatments, so skip steamers and save ultrasonic cleaning for a jeweler who has confirmed your stone and its treatment history are appropriate for that method. Plan annual inspections to retighten prongs and monitor any fine fractures before they grow.

FAQ

Are lab emeralds “real” emeralds or just look‑alikes?

They are real emeralds. As Bling Advisor and other industry sources explain, lab emeralds share the same chemical, optical, and physical properties as mined emeralds; the difference is origin, not species.

Do lab emeralds scratch less than natural emeralds?

Hardness is similar for both because they are the same species. Lab stones often show fewer internal fractures, which can reduce chipping risk at thin edges, but both types benefit from protective settings and mindful wear.

What price should I expect for a lab emerald ring?

Stone prices often fall between about $30.00 and $300.00 per carat depending on make and quality, based on ranges noted by Nolan & Vada and Bling Advisor. A complete ring’s price will reflect design complexity, metal, side stones, and craftsmanship.

Is ultrasonic cleaning safe for emeralds?

Caution is warranted. Some professionals will use ultrasonic cleaning on lab emeralds with suitable structures, but heavily included or clarity‑enhanced stones—especially natural—may be at risk. Ask your jeweler to confirm the stone’s treatment and choose the safest method.

What metal color best complements emerald green?

Blue‑leaning greens glow in yellow gold, while yellower greens can look vivid against white gold or platinum, echoing practical guidance from Blue Nile. Try the ring under warm and cool light to confirm the pairing that makes your stone sing.

Can a nature-inspired design still be durable for daily wear?

Yes. Organic elements like leaf prongs, bezel rims, and low profiles offer discreet protection. Think of vines and petals as both poetry and engineering,: they keep emerald edges safe while maintaining the design’s natural grace.
